How they compare
El Salvador currently reports 0.2897 against 0.2696 in Hungary, a difference of 0.0201.
That makes El Salvador's figure about 1.1 times Hungary's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 2004 it was Hungary ahead.
El Salvador ranks 14th and Hungary ranks 17th of 63 countries.
Hungary has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| El Salvador | Hungary |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 0.2033 | 0.33 | 0.1266 | Hungary |
| 2010s | 0.2648 | 0.2921 | 0.0273 | Hungary |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
